Great shows and classes

I have taken several jewelry-making classes at the Art Center. It has equipment available for use by members. Several shows are presented in the gallery throughout the year. The Holiday Gallery of Shops takes place in November, it is a great opportunity to shop for unique Christmas gifts made by the talented members of the center.

    Quaint and Large for the Lover of Art
    Although this museum is quaint in it's physical size it has a large reach in the art world. They have an annual art's competition that is judged by some of the most knowledgeable (curator's of museums, famous artists, etc). A really good place not only to view artistic works but also to take a class or get connected if you are moving into the area with your art. I was impressed coming from a big city, such as Dallas to see what they had done in this smaller "hometown" community. Kudos! Free to visit (donations accepted) - Parking lot provided.

    Christmas Creche Exhibit!
    This was a very eclectic exhibit of creches including drawings, crochet, embroidery, sculpture, found objects, metal work and miniatures, There was folk art, whimsy, regional and international flavor as well as religious reverence. One of my favorites was a Texas piece complete with Stetson hats on the humans and an armadillo and horned toad in the barnyard. Not to be missed!
